How We Work
1
Emergency Call
Your urgent call to San Bernardino Damage Experts initiates rapid deployment. We gather crucial details about the water intrusion to dispatch the right team immediately. Our 24/7 service is ready.
2
On-Site Assessment
Upon arrival, our IICRC-certified technicians use moisture meters and thermal imaging to precisely locate all water damage. This comprehensive assessment guides our restoration strategy, ensuring no hidden moisture remains.
3
Water Extraction
Powerful industrial extractors remove standing water quickly. This critical step prevents further saturation and reduces drying time, preparing the area for thorough dehumidification and sanitization.
4
Drying & Dehumidification
High-velocity air movers and commercial dehumidifiers dry affected structures and contents. We monitor humidity levels daily, preventing mold growth and preserving your property's integrity.
5
Cleaning & Sanitizing
Contaminated areas are thoroughly cleaned, disinfected, and deodorized using EPA-approved solutions. This eliminates bacteria and odors, ensuring a safe and healthy environment for you.
6
Final Inspection
A meticulous final inspection confirms complete dryness and restoration. We walk you through the restored areas, ensuring your satisfaction with our work. Your property is ready.

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Our technicians assess the damage and identify the source of the leak. They inspect the area to find out the extent of the damage and create a plan to dry it out. This step typically takes about 30 minutes to an hour.

Step 2: Containment and Moisture Detection

We set up containment procedures to prevent further damage and use specialized equipment to detect moisture levels in the affected area. This step usually takes around 1-2 hours.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team uses powerful drying equipment to remove excess moisture from the affected area. This step can take anywhere from 2-5 days, depending on the severity of the damage.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Once the area is dry, our technicians clean and sanitize the space to prevent mold and bacterial growth. This step usually takes around 2-3 hours.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Touch-ups

We con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of damage. Any necessary touch-ups are completed during this step.

Tree Root Pipe Damage Water Removal Cost In Yucca Valley, CA

The cost of tree root pipe damage water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Yucca Valley, CA. These estimates are based on real-world costs and may v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Inspection $100 - $500 Severity of the damage and size of the affected area
Containment and Moisture Detection $200 - $1,000 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Drying and Dehumidification $500 - $2,500 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 - $1,000 Size of the affected area and severity of the damage
Final Inspection and Touch-ups $100 - $500 Severity of the damage and size of the affected area
